  • Page 9: Preparing For Use

    Duty Cycle The Model H3372 3 HP Air Compressor should not be operated on more than a 50% duty cycle. This means an air com- pressor that pumps air for over 30 minutes in one hour is considered misuse.

  • Page 24: Warranty And Returns

    WARRANTY AND RETURNS Grizzly Industrial, Inc. warrants every product it sells for a period of 1 year to the original purchaser from the date of purchase. This warranty does not apply to defects due directly or indirectly to misuse, abuse, negligence, accidents, repairs or alterations or lack of main- tenance.
